Main Ports of Chukotka
- Pevek — the largest Arctic port in Chukotka and a key hub for northern supply.
- Anadyr — maritime and aviation hub, administrative center of the district.
- Provideniya — an eastern port serving remote territories and international routes.
- Egvekinot — port in the Iultinsky district supporting supply for local settlements and industries.
Delivery to Chukotka Mining Sites
We provide transportation services to key mining facilities in the region:
- Baimskoye Deposit — one of the largest copper and gold mining projects globally;
- Peschanka — the central part of the Baimskoye zone, a promising investment center;
- Kupol — a large gold ore deposit;
- Kekura — a primary gold-silver deposit within the Bilibinsky district of Chukotka AO;
- Dvoinoe — a major primary gold-silver deposit in the Chaunsky district near the border with Bilibinsky district;
- Other coal, gold, and rare metal mines in Chaunsky, Bilibinsky, and Anadyrsky districts.
Features of Marine Transportation to Chukotka
Marine navigation in Chukotka lasts from July through October, depending on weather and ice conditions. Deliveries use Arctic vessels and the icebreaker fleet. The main dispatch point for marine cargo is the Arkhangelsk port.
Features of Truck Transportation over Winter Roads (Zimniks)
For deliveries during the off-navigation season, our company organizes truck transportation over zimniks, which operate from December to April. Main routes include:
- Ust-Kut — Mirny — Yakutsk
- Yakutsk — Ust-Nera — Zyryanka — Chersky — Anyuysk — Bilibino — Pevek / Cape Nagleynyn
- Magadan — Omsukchan
- Magadan — Ust-Nera — Zyryanka — Chersky — Anyuysk — Bilibino — Pevek / Cape Nagleynyn
These winter routes ensure safety and regularity despite the lack of year-round road connectivity. Effective logistics are achieved through professional vehicle preparation and cargo escort.
